39-year-old man arrested in Balestier hotel for allegedly cheating $260k

A 39-year-old man was arrested at a hotel in the vicinity of Balestier on Monday (Feb 4) for his involvement in a cheating case.

The victim had made a police report on Feb 3, at around 6.10pm, about how $260,000 was stolen from a residential unit along Yio Chu Kang Road.

Through investigation, officers from Ang Mo Kio Police Division established the suspect's identity and arrested him within 15 hours of the report being lodged.

Cash amounting to S$227,550 was seized, said the police in a news release.

According to preliminary investigations, the suspect is believed to have arranged a meet-up with the victim on the pretext of exchanging Renminbi to Singapore dollars.

The man was charged on court on Wednesday (Feb 6) with cheating and dishonestly inducing a delivery of property.

If convicted, he may be punished with a jail term of up to 10 years and a fine.
